DA:I – The War Table

Of all the props I got to design for Inquisition, my favorite is the War Table. We knew that we’d be coming back to the table time and time again, so I tried to treat it like a character design and give it some history. I thought that perhaps the War Table was made from a tree that once served as a symbol for peace. It was then cut down and slabbed, polished from centuries of use. The lofty branches that once shaded diplomatic talks were desecrated, inverted to illuminate machinations of conflict.
